func TestValidateAlreadyPendingEvidence(t *testing.T) {
var height int64 = 1
state, stateDB, _ := makeState(2, int(height))
evpool := evmock.NewDefaultEvidencePool()
blockExec := sm.NewBlockExecutor(
stateDB, log.TestingLogger(),
nil,
nil,
evpool)
// A block with a couple pieces of evidence passes.
block := makeBlock(state, height)
addr, _ := state.Validators.GetByIndex(0)
addr2, _ := state.Validators.GetByIndex(0)
// add pending evidence
pendingEv := evpool.AddMockEvidence(height, addr)
// add evidence that hasn't seen before
ev := types.NewMockEvidence(height, time.Now(), addr2)
block.Evidence.Evidence = []types.Evidence{pendingEv, ev}
block.EvidenceHash = block.Evidence.Hash()
err := blockExec.ValidateBlock(state, block)
require.NoError(t, err)
}
